解题思路:
注意事项:
参考代码:
y,m,d = map(int,input().split())
m1 = [1,3,5,7,8,10,12]
m2 = [4,6,9,11]
s = 0
for i in range(1,m):
if i in m1:
s += 31
elif i in m2:
s += 30
else:
s += 28
s += d
if y%4 == 0 and y%100 != 0 or y%400 == 0:
if m>2:
s += 1
print(s)
0.0分
2 人评分
点我有惊喜!你懂得!浏览:2074 |
C语言程序设计教程(第三版)课后习题6.4 (C语言代码)浏览:538 |
C二级辅导-公约公倍 (C语言代码)浏览:2122 |
C语言程序设计教程(第三版)课后习题7.5 (C语言代码)浏览:542 |
【亲和数】 (C语言代码)浏览:495 |
C语言程序设计教程(第三版)课后习题10.4 (C语言代码)浏览:675 |
2006年春浙江省计算机等级考试二级C 编程题(2) (C语言代码)浏览:644 |
小九九 (C语言描述,不看要求真坑爹)浏览:985 |
C二级辅导-计负均正 (C语言代码)浏览:481 |
川哥的吩咐 (C语言代码)浏览:611 |